首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include #include voidfun(int*p1,int*p2,int*s) {s=(int*)malloc(sizeof(int)); *s=*p1+*(p2++); } main() {inta[2]={1,2},b[2]=
有以下程序 #include #include voidfun(int*p1,int*p2,int*s) {s=(int*)malloc(sizeof(int)); *s=*p1+*(p2++); } main() {inta[2]={1,2},b[2]=
admin
2020-11-23
23
问题
有以下程序
#include
#include
voidfun(int*p1,int*p2,int*s)
{s=(int*)malloc(sizeof(int));
*s=*p1+*(p2++);
}
main()
{inta[2]={1,2},b[2]={10,20},*s=a;
fun(a,b,s);printf("%d\n",*s);
}
程序运行后的输出结果是
选项
A、11
B、10
C、1
D、2
答案
C
解析
本题考查把数组名作为函数参数,执行fun函数后,s的值并没有发生变化,仍然是指向a,所以输出结果为1,选项C正确。
转载请注明原文地址:https://kaotiyun.com/show/xr3p777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下列给定程序中,函数fun的功能是计算下式直到≤10-3,并将计算结果作为函数值返回。例如,若形参e的值为1e一3,函数的返回值为2.985678。请在程序的下画线处填入正确的内容并将下画线删除,使程序得出正确的结果。注意
函数fun的功能是进行数字字符转换。若形参ch中是数字字符’0’~’9’,则’0’转换成’9’,’1’转换成’8’,’2’转换成’7’,……,’9’转换成’0’;若是其他字符则保持不变;并将转换后的结果作为函数值返回。请在程序的下划线处填入正确的
假定输入的字符串中只包含字母和*号。请编写函数fun,它的功能是:除了尾部的*号之外,将字符串中其他*号全部删除。形参p己指向字符串中最后的一个字母。在编写函数时,不得使用C语言提供的字符串函数。例如,字符串中的内容为:****A*BC*DEF*
假定输入的字符串中只包含字母和*号。请编写函数fun,它的功能是:除了字符串前导的*号之外,将串中其它“*”号全部删除。在编写函数时,不得使用C语言提供的字符串函数。函数fun中给出的语句仅供参考。例如,字符串中的内容为:****A*BC*
下列关于栈的叙述中,正确的是()。
以下叙述中错误的是()。
在学校里,教师可以讲授不同的课程,同一课程也可由不同教师讲授,则实体教师与实体课程间的联系是()。
以下选项中不能作为C语言合法常量的是
数据库设计过程不包括
在数据库设计中,将E-R图转换成关系数据模型的过程属于( )。
随机试题
检查内痔时最常用的体位是检查直肠肛管时最常用的体位是
A.金樱子B.覆盆子C.桑螵蛸D.鸡内金E.海螵蛸既能固精缩尿,又能涩肠止泻的药物是
维生素B6的学名是
下列关于高排量型心力衰竭临床表现的叙述,正确的是
承包方项目部的质量部门要收集相关的工程验收记录并建立()。
我国法律规定,对文物古迹的修缮保养和迁移工作原则是______。
文艺复兴时期,被认为是运用透视学作画的典范作品是()。
记忆过程包括()
六镇
Globalwarmingmayormaynotbethegreatenvironmentalcrisisofthe21stcentury,but—regardlessofwhetheritisorisn’t
最新回复
(
0
)